Hideyo Amamoto
Hideyo Amamoto (天本 英世 Amamoto Hideyo) was a renowned Japanese actor hailing from the Wakamatsu ward of Kitakyūshū. He gained widespread recognition for his role as Dr. Shinigami in the original Kamen Rider series, as well as for his performances in numerous tokusatsu films and the Godzilla franchise. Throughout much of his career, he adopted the stage name Eisei Amamoto, which originated from a misinterpretation of the kanji characters in his birth name, Hideyo. Amamoto's contributions to the film industry spanned several decades, leaving an indelible mark on the genre. He passed away on March 23, 2003, at the age of 77 due to acute pneumonia.
